Component Description
Driver Seat Module (DSM)
The driver seat control switch and memory power seat motors are hard-wired to the DSM. The DSM controls the operation of the memory power seat. The DSM communicates on the MS-CAN. PMI must be carried out using a scan tool when installing a new DSM.
Memory Set Switch
The memory set switch assembly contains 3 momentary contact switches. It is hard-wired to the DSM and is used to recall 1 of 3 memory positions stored in the DSM.
Seat Control Switch
The seat control switch is hard-wired to the DSM which controls seat operation.
Seat Track
The seat track contains 3 bi-directional motors which are integral to the seat track assembly. Each seat track motor contains a Hall-effect sensor which provides seat track position information to the DSM for setting/obtaining desired preset seat memory positions. The seat track motors move the power seat forward/backward and up/down depending on the polarity of voltage supplied from the DSM.
Front Seat Track Motor
There are 3 front seat track motors present on power seat tracks. The horizontal (fore/aft) front seat track motor is the only seat track motor which can be serviced separately from the seat track assembly. All other seat track motors (front up/down, rear up/down) are serviced as part of the seat track assembly.
Front Seat Motor Cable
The horizontal (fore/aft) front seat track motor rotates 2 cables which drive each side of the seat track uniformly. The outboard (long) cable can be serviced separately from the horizontal front seat track motor.
